Restaurant Review: Rachel’s, 28 Washington Street, Cork
Sited in a former furniture store, opposite the courthouse, it is in the heart of student pub-land, the buzz inside like rag week on steroids.
Décor is bright industrial chic: Exposed ducting, matt grey walls, bare brick, sleek lines in metal and glass; a considered art selection adds personality; a less considered generic club classics playlist cranks up the high octane atmosphere. My Heart’s Delight finds it all very Celtic Tiger, perfect for a shouty night out, less suited to date nights.
